BHT FEED GRADE TEST refers to Butylated Hydroxy Toluene, precisely formulated for feed-quality use and analyzed to fulfill stringent excellent and safety expectations. BHT is really a lipophilic natural compound that may be generally used being an antioxidant in several industrial purposes. In animal nutrition, BHT FEED GRADE TEST is commonly used to circumvent the oxidation of fats and oils in animal feed, thus preserving the nutritional value and increasing the shelf lifetime of the feed. Oxidized fats not only shed nutritional efficacy but also can make damaging compounds, impacting the overall health and advancement of livestock. The inclusion of BHT in feed necessitates demanding tests to guarantee it adheres to regulatory expectations and is Harmless for use by animals, which at some point enters the human food stuff chain. The testing protocols commonly evaluate the purity, efficacy, and potential residues in animal tissues.

A different vital compound while in the chemical area is Pentachloropyridine. This compound is often a chlorinated spinoff of pyridine and has garnered interest due to its utility as an intermediate while in the synthesis of agrochemicals, dyes, and prescription drugs. Its large diploma of chlorination can make it a strong compound, which has to be managed with treatment due to prospective toxicity and environmental problems. Pentachloropyridine serves as a creating block in chemical synthesis, letting chemists to develop much more intricate molecules Which may be Utilized in herbicides, insecticides, or even specialty polymers. The handling and disposal of Pentachloropyridine are controlled, given its prospective environmental persistence and bioaccumulation threat. Industries working with this compound usually adopt closed-method manufacturing strategies and demanding security protocols to minimize publicity.

M-Phenylene Diamine, usually abbreviated as MPD, is definitely an aromatic amine that capabilities prominently during the creation of aramid fibers, which might be very well-recognized for their warmth resistance and energy. Kevlar and Nomex, used in body armor and fireplace-resistant clothing, respectively, are created employing MPD being a key precursor. The compound alone is made of a benzene ring with two amino teams within the meta positions, rendering it suited to producing polymers with desirable thermal and mechanical properties. M-Phenylene Diamine (MPD) is likewise used in the dye field, particularly in hair dyes as well as other beauty applications, Whilst its use has long been curtailed in a few locations as a result of protection issues. When manufacturing solutions containing MPD, suitable occupational security techniques are essential to defend personnel from extended exposure, which may lead to skin sensitization or other health concerns.

O-Phenylene Diamine (OPDA), whilst structurally just like MPD, differs during the positioning from the amino groups, which appreciably influences its chemical reactivity and software. OPDA is commonly employed within the manufacture of dyes and pigments, wherever it contributes into the development of vivid colors which can be steady and prolonged-Long lasting. It is additionally Employed in the synthesis of heterocyclic compounds and prescription drugs. OPDA’s job in corrosion inhibitors and rubber substances further highlights its flexibility. However, similar to other aromatic amines, OPDA can also be related to toxicity dangers, and thus, its use is cautiously managed and monitored. The necessity of suitable dealing with, acceptable storage, and ample protective steps can't be overstated when handling OPDA in any industrial location.

Pinacolone is an additional noteworthy compound with various programs. It is a ketone While using the molecular system C6H12O and is also utilized primarily being an intermediate within the synthesis of pesticides and herbicides, particularly from the production of triazole fungicides and certain plant expansion regulators. Pinacolone’s structure features a tertiary butyl team, which contributes to its exclusive reactivity in organic synthesis. Outside of agriculture, it may also be located in the 2-Heptanone manufacture of pharmaceuticals and fragrances. Pinacolone is valued for its capacity to undergo nucleophilic substitution and condensation reactions, which makes it a important reagent in laboratory and industrial processes. When it's a lot less hazardous than several of the Beforehand mentioned compounds, basic safety safety measures remain essential to mitigate any challenges associated with its volatility and likely irritant Attributes.

two-Heptanone is really a ketone that In a natural way takes place in certain crops and can also be found in modest portions in human sweat and selected animal secretions. It is usually Employed in the fragrance and taste industries due to its pleasant, fruity odor. In addition, 2-Heptanone has identified programs like a solvent and intermediate in organic and natural synthesis. Curiously, investigation has instructed that it could Enjoy a task in chemical signaling, notably in insects, the place it acts as an alarm pheromone. This has led to its analyze in pest Command procedures and behavioral science. Industrially, two-Heptanone is synthesized for use in coatings, adhesives, and cleaners. Its fairly reduced toxicity can make it well suited for use in shopper solutions, Despite the fact that proper labeling and handling Guidance are generally mandated.
